Serious Electrical Problems

Hello,

I recently had a shop replace my wiring harness/ ECU / Etacs unit. Currently my reverse lights, radio, wipers, speedo, and a couple other things don't turn on. Key fob works fine. Pretty clueless on what to do. Also, the car consistently thinks the trunk is open. I am wingless but I don't think that makes a difference. This causes my little led screen on the dash to on and the trunk light to stay on even when the car is locked. Every morning is car barely starts due to the battery being drained from this.

If anyone can point me in the right direction, I would love it.
